A two-panel SMBC titled "THINGS I HATE: ALPHA NERDING." In the first panel, banner "NORMAL NERD...": a woman reading a magazine labeled CELEBS says, "Whoa. Jan and Allan broke up." A man at a computer replies, "Oh, I think I've heard of them." In the second panel, banner "ALPHA NERD...": the same woman says the same line, but now the man leans in close and declares emphatically, "It is important that you know that I don't know who they are!" The joke is the alpha nerd's aggressive insistence on his ignorance of celebrity gossip as a status display. Votey: the man presses his cheek against the woman's, eyes wide with mock sincerity, adding, "I would've loved her."
